Should I demand an invoice from tradesman?
phloaw
Posts: 41 Forumite
A trader gave me a quote by sms.
He then completed the job to my satisfaction and stayed within that quote.
However, he didn't provide an invoice, and he's now asking to pay by bank transfer.
I'm happy to do that: however, I'm not sure that this is the proper procedure.
I'm thinking about unlikely scenarios where he comes back asking for more money exploiting the fact that there isn't a written invoice. Am I being paranoid? Thanks!

Payment by bank transfer should be fine, in fact it implicitly tells you that the trader is keeping their finances above board.
However, I would expect an invoice to pay against.0 -
I would only pay after receiving an invoice, then get a receipt after payment but that's because I'm pedantic.0
